Newly-formed Game Development Studio, Mumbo Jumbo, to Develop
Game
Dallas, TX, January 09, 2001 -- Newly-formed game developer Mumbo Jumbo and
developer-driven computer and video game publisher Gathering of Developers (www.godgames.com)
today announced the production of real-time strategy game (RTS) Myth III: The
Wolf Age, the third installment in the critically-acclaimed and highly-successful
Myth PC game franchise. Mumbo Jumbo, based in Irvine CA, is headed by Mark Dochtermann
and Ron Dimant, formerly of Ritual Entertainment. Gathering of Developers' parent
company, Take Two Interactive (NASDAQ: TTWO) acquired the Myth property from
its creator, Bungie Software, in May 2000. Myth III: The Wolf Age, will be released
worldwide for the Mac and PC in November 2001.

The Myth franchise has received industry accolades and developed a dedicated
consumer following since the release of Myth: The Fallen Lords in November 1997.
Since then, the game, and its sequel, Myth II: Soulblighter, has spawned gigabytes
of game add-ons, volumes of fan fiction and lyric art, as well as a rare comic
book series. Links to many web-based resources for the series are available
online at Bungie.net.

Myth III: The Wolf Age is a prequel to Bungie's original Myth games. Set ten
centuries prior to Myth: The Fallen Lords, the game will focus on the exploits
of Connacht, the first emperor of human lands, who saved mankind from the vile
Myrkridia and Trow races.
The game will set new standards for 3D RTS games through the use of true 3D
characters, procedural foliage, deformable terrain, innovative network games,
a powerful roster of units and an engrossing story.

Mumbo Jumbo's key developers include Scott Campbell, Patrick Hook, and Andrew
Meggs. Campbell, Myth III: The Wolf Age's lead designer, was also lead designer
for the award winning RPG, Fallout. Meggs, a veteran of cross-platform development,
is the game's lead programmer. Lead level designer Patrick Hook has created
levels for a number of Ritual Entertainment products, including Sin and Heavy
Metal: F.A.K.K. 2. Completing the team as executive producer is former Apple
partnership manager Michael Donges, who was instrumental in bringing top PC
titles to the Macintosh platform.
